About the Number

85796593

85796592 ← → 85796594

2進数表記:101000111010010011011110001

漢数字表記:八千五百七十九万六千五百九十三

素因数分解:

10513 1 × 8161 1

素因数の和:18674
約数の個数: 4
約数和(自身を含む): 85815268
約数和(自身を除く): 18675

約数列:
[1, 8161, 10513, 85796593]

約数ペア:
[(1, 85796593), (8161, 10513)]

このpageの処理時間: 0.015056133270263672 seconds